Apache 的conf里的httpd.conf文件最后:
LoadModule php5_module "E:/Program Files/PHP/php5apache2_2.dll"
如果注释掉,Apache就能启动;所以应该是PHP的配置有问题。
网上搜了一下,在php.ini里,注释掉一些用不到的module就可以了,例如:
- [PHP_LDAP]
- ;extension=php_ldap.dll
- [PHP_MSSQL]
- extension=php_mssql.dll
- [PHP_MYSQL]
- extension=php_mysql.dll
- [PHP_MYSQLI]
- extension=php_mysqli.dll
- [PHP_OCI8]
- ;extension=php_oci8.dll
- [PHP_OPENSSL]
- extension=php_openssl.dll
- [PHP_SOAP]
- extension=php_soap.dll
- [PHP_SOCKETS]
- extension=php_sockets.dll
- [PHP_ZIP]
- ;extension=php_zip.dll
当然,我更偷懒,重新安装PHP5,但选择:change,在extensions里,别偷懒,选择自己需要的,如MySQL、xml,soap等,然后php.ini文件就自己修改了。
重启Apache,好了。
| 美国诺珍黄金免疫抗流感.增高.真空超低温诺珍冻干牛初乳90g*1g | |
528.0元 |